Chuck Pagano on Josh Ferguson: “He looks really good”

The Colts' starting running back job is not up for debate: it’ll be Frank Gore. But the backup spots behind him? They’re completely wide open.

Gore is 33 years old, so not only do the Colts need to find players to back him up and provide a change of pace this year, they also need to be looking for players who could potentially replace him down the road.

The team signed Robert Turbin and Jordan Todman in free agency, while they're also bringing back Tyler Varga and Trey Williams. Perhaps the most interesting name, however, is an undrafted free agent signed out of Illinois: Josh Ferguson.
